Video: Taleban Dooda “Stay Dangerous” ft. Dee Watkins

Florida’s street rap scene is having a major moment, and Taleban Dooda is one of the scene’s most exciting voices. Connecting with a fellow Floridian, Dee Watkins for a new video, Dooda shares “Stay Dangerous.” Mixing pleasant melodies and vicious lyrics, “Stay Dangerous” explores the crackling chemistry between Tampa’s Dooda and Macclenny’s Dee Watkins, as both rappers toe-tag a beat from Dee’s frequent collaborator Gasky with auto-tuned bars. In the video, Dooda and Dee Watkins prove their worth as shooters, playing a few rounds of Call of Duty before mounting up and heading to the paintball range.

“Stay Dangerous” is a highlight track from Fallen Angel, Taleban Dooda’s recently released debut album. Fallen Angel finds the 19-year-old rapper examining his come-up and confronting his demons ,probing all aspects of his psyche. Bursting with invention and earworm hooks, Fallen Angel gives a home to recently released highlights like “Chosen” ft. T9ine, which has earned 3 million total streams, “Trappin Ain’t Dead,” the Helluva-produced Detroit-style anthem with a standout guest spot from 42 Dugg, and “My Bruddas,” a collaboration with OMB Peezy that received a new music video earlier this month.
